Have a stumper for you all. I received this information second-hand
from the Reference librarian. This is what I got:
Patron has read books 1 & 2 in series. Cannot remember author
or title but wants to read book 3. What she remembers:
1. Publisher is either Bethany House or Zondervan, so book is
Christian fiction.
2. Takes place in pre-revolutionary/colonial historical times of the
USA.
3. Is about 2 women who swap children to save their lives. (And I
don't know if that the women's lives that are saved or the children's
lives that are saved, but I would guess the latter.)
We have ruled out the series "Of Saints and sinners" by H. Fickett.

> This is The Song of Acadia series, by Janette Oke and T. Davis Bunn.
> The first book is The Meeting Place, set mostly in pre-revolutionary
> Nova Scotia. There are four books so far, with at least one more in
> the works.
